As a cover supervisor you will be responsible for ensuring that students have a high-quality learning experience when their usual teacher is away from school.

You will manage classroom behaviour to ensure pupils stay on task and facilitate the activities that have been designed by teaching staff to ensure that students complete the work in an effective learning environment.
